TDT Collections

Tourist Development Tax Collections for the month of July were down 1.6 percent from FY 2018. Year-to-date collections are down 12.3 percent from the FY 2018. 

Note: The TDC uses FY 2018 for comparison purposes in order to factor out the false economy that occurred in the aftermath of Hurricane Michael.

Hurricane Donations Drive

As we all know, hurricane damage and devastation can cause deep and lasting impacts in communities.

Bay County knows that all too well, as we had to endure the devastation from Hurricane Michael in 2018. 

Right now, all of our friends to the west are experiencing widespread devastation from both Hurricane Sally and Hurricane Laura, and it’s our turn to give back and offer our help and support.

Visit Panama City Beach is reaching out to our TDC partners and any/all Panama City Beach businesses to solicit donations in the form of food, supplies and monetary donations (for gift card purchases). 

Any assistance you can give would be greatly appreciated, and donations can be dropped off at the Panama City Beach Visitors Center, or a pick up can be arranged by contacting Barrie Ainslie at 850-233-5070.

PCB Foodie Pass Partnership with Bandwango

Visit Panama City Beach is excited to announce we will be launching a Mobile-Exclusive Savings Passport this fall known as the Panama City Beach Foodie Pass. The passport will allow both locals and visitors to receive discounts or promotional offers from local restaurants that choose to participate. We partnered with Bandwango, a company based in Salt Lake City, Utah, for this promotion. We will have more information on this soon. Make sure to keep an eye out for it this fall!
